Output e762ae44168fe3a7d855abbcfdebd13c6b7583feeb4e85f577f50621403d8290:26

value
128516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96522140d8b625c3035941828a6cb8679010c48 OP_EQUAL
address
3H8hGpF7PCNJh3nYDdH2WeY63uHEJ37w81
transaction
e762ae44168fe3a7d855abbcfdebd13c6b7583feeb4e85f577f50621403d8290
spent
true